Job Description:

Looking for a Job that Works Around Your Life? Whether you're juggling childcare, classes, or just prefer working in the evenings, this role as a Care Assistant might be exactly what you're looking for. You’ll be supporting people in your local community, but we’ll make sure it works for you, too.

Areas covered include;Mold, Penyffordd, Saltney, Broughton, Deeside and Hawarden

What You’ll Be Doing:

  • Helping clients with their bedtime routine, making sure they’re comfortable, relaxed, and ready for a good night’s rest.
  • Providing personal care, from assisting with bathing and dressing to making sure they take their medication on time.
  • Offering a friendly ear and a bit of company during the evening, bringing warmth to their day.
  • Helping with light household tasks like meal prep and tidying up to keep things running smoothly.

Why This Role Works for You:

  • Evening shifts: 4pm-10.30pm, giving you time for other commitments like studying or childcare during the day. We are especially looking for Thursday and Friday availability
  • Competitive pay: Earn £13.00 - £16.25 per hour for work that truly matters.
  • Supportive environment: Join a team where everyone helps each other out—whether you’re new to care or experienced.
  • Enhanced bank holiday pay .
  • Paid Phone Data – we’ll cover your work data allowance each week
  • Ongoing training: Access to Level 2 in Health and Social Care to build your skills.
  • Awards: Length of Service – we want you to stay with us
  • Refer a friend bonus: Get £300 when you bring someone into the team.

What We’re Looking For:

  • Someone who’s naturally caring and enjoys bringing a smile to others.
  • A great communicator, who’s organised and has a ‘can do’ attitude
  • A full UK driving licence and access to a car
  • We do require some weekend commitment
